Predicción del rendimiento de híbridos de maíz (Zea mays L.) en ambientes de siembra tardía

Abstract

La predicción precisa del comportamiento de híbridos de maíz no evaluados a campo permitirá un mayor progreso genético y menores costos en programas de mejoramiento genético. Datos de rendimiento de híbridos evaluados a campo se emplearon para predecir el comportamiento de nuevos híbridos en ambientes de siembra tardía. Se conformaron grupos de híbridos predictores de manera de maximizar y minimizar las relaciones de parentesco entre los híbridos predictores y aquellos a predecir y, por otra parte, utilizar valores de predicción obtenidos en ambientes de alto rendimiento y bajo rendimiento a fin de investigar la influencia de estos factores sobre la eficiencia de las predicciones. A fin de validar las predicciones se tomó un grupo de híbridos cuyo rendimiento en grano fue evaluado a campo, pero que no formaron parte del grupo inicial. Se calcularon los coeficientes de correlación entre los valores predichos y los observados para rendimiento con el fin de evaluar la efectividad de la predicción realizada. La mejor predicción de los híbridos no evaluados, se alcanzó utilizando la máxima relación de parentesco entre los híbridos combinada con datos obtenidos en el ambiente de mayor rendimiento promedio.

Accurate prediction of the phenotypical performance of untested single-cross hybrids allows for a faster genetic progress of the breeding pool at a reduced cost. Yield data of maize hybrids were employed to predict the performance of new untested hybrids in late sowing environments. Different groups of predictor hybrids were formed using both data from high and low relatedness between predictors and predicted hybrids and by employing data from low and high yielding environments. A new group of hybrids were formed and evaluated in field trials to validate the predictions. The effectiveness of the predictions was investigated by means of the correlation coefficient between predicted and observed yield values. The best predictions of untested new hybrids were reached by using maximum relatedness information combined with data obtained in the best yielding environments.
